Summary
"Bismarck and the German Empire" by Erich Eyck provides an in-depth examination of the life and political career of Otto von Bismarck, as well as the formation and early years of the German Empire under his leadership.
Eyck's work offers a detailed account of Bismarck's rise to power, beginning with his role as Minister-President of Prussia and culminating in his appointment as Chancellor of the German Empire. The book explores Bismarck's political strategies, diplomatic maneuvers, and military tactics, shedding light on his central role in the unification of Germany and the consolidation of Prussian dominance over the German states.
Through meticulous research and analysis, Eyck delves into Bismarck's complex relationships with other European powers, including his efforts to maintain peace and stability on the continent through a system of alliances and treaties. The book also examines Bismarck's domestic policies, including his implementation of social welfare programs and his suppression of political opposition, offering insights into his vision for a unified and powerful German state.
